Russian Spring Punch


A vibrant, sparkling highball with vodka, lemon, raspberry liqueur, and Champagne.

The Russian Spring Punch is a modern classic that bridges the gap between a Collins and a fruit punch. It enriches a vodka sour base with the deep berry notes of crème de cassis before lengthening it with sparkling wine. The result is effervescent, fruity, and sophisticated, with a visual appeal that made it a hit in 1990s London. It demonstrates how vodka can anchor a complex, layered drink without muting the other ingredients.

Ingredients

Servings
  • 1 oz vodka
  • 0.5 oz crème de cassis
  • 0.75 oz fresh lemon juice
  • 0.25 oz simple syrup
  • Sparkling wine to top

Did you know?

Created by legendary bartender Dick Bradsell in London in the 1980s, the drink was reportedly designed to be affordable enough for friends to buy in rounds while still feeling luxurious.

Bartender's Note

Use a high-quality crème de cassis to avoid an artificial sugary finish.

How to make the Russian Spring Punch

  1. 1Shake vodka, cassis, lemon juice, and syrup with ice
  2. 2Strain into a highball glass filled with fresh ice
  3. 3Top with sparkling wine
  4. 4Garnish with a lemon slice and blackberry
